Books
All books owned by the BSC library are listed in the Library Catalog. The QUICK SEARCH "Search Everything" or COMPLEX SEARCH "Words or Phrase" option can be very useful when you want to find everything the library owns in a particular area. Use the SUBJECT option to do a more tightly controlled search, based on the Library of Congress Subject Headings.
To find other books which might be useful for background material, type DRAMA (or some other topic) followed by one of the following: DICTIONARIES, ENCYCLOPEDIAS, INDEXES, HANDBOOKS, or DIRECTORIES and search the terms as a SUBJECT.
Some other useful SUBJECT terms include:
Acting
English [or French, Greek, Roman, etc.] drama
Christian drama
Drama, medieval
Liturgical drama
Mysteries and miracle-plays
Political plays
Satire, English [or French, etc.]
Stage-lighting [-machinery, -management, -props, -setting and scenery]
Theater, France [England, Greece, Rome, etc.]
Theater production and direction
If you still don't find what you need in our library (or if you simply want more information), the collections of other libraries may be searched using WorldCat or, in some cases, the Internet.
To borrow a book that is not available locally, you can fill out an interlibrary loan request form (available on the Library Web page, under Library Request Forms) and the library will get it for you.
Indexes to Articles in Periodicals
GaleNet. Accessible from the Library Indexes & Databases page. Includes the full text of Contemporary Authors, Contemporary Literary Criticism Select (CLC Select), the Dictionary of Literary Biography (DLB), the Scribner Writer's Series, and the Twayne Author Series. Provides in-depth information on the lives and writings of nearly 100,000 authors (mostly contemporary) along with critical reaction to their works.
Humanities Abstracts 1907 - present in print format; also available online (off the Indexes & Databases page) from 1983 to the present. Indexes 345 English-language periodicals in the fields of archaeology & classical studies, area studies, folklore, history, language & literature, performing arts, philosophy, religion & theology, and related subjects, with some full-text articles.
MLA International Bibliography of Books and Articles on the Modern Languages and Literatures. New York: Modern Language Association of America, 1921- to the present in print format; also available on the Library Indexes & Databases page from 1963 to the present. This is the primary index for articles on literature and linguistics; no full-text articles.
EBSCOhost Academic Search FULLTEXT Elite Accessible from the Library Indexes & Databases page, this index includes the text of approximately 1000 journals plus citations to articles in many more journals (in many fields).
Infotrac Expanded Academic ASAP. This index is also available from the Library Indexes & Databases page, and also has some full text articles as well as citations to many other articles.
